In the cloud world, demands on capacity and connectivity are fluid, entirely dependent on users’ specific requirements, habits, and whims at a given time. Consequently, the underlying communications network infrastructure must be
able to grow with increasing demand, scale down when the resources are needed, and adapt to the different applications and varying traffic patterns required by the cloud. Implications for Global Network Owners & Operators Regardless of the sector, most businesses are now “informationpowered.” Innovative businesses leverage the power of modern information technology to grow their revenue, control costs, and innovate faster than their competitors. Informationpowered businesses leverage both expansive and real-time data; they analyze it with automated, powerful computebased processes; and they leverage the results directly and dynamically to both masscustomize and mass-optimize their offers, as well as support customer “self-service” delivery and respond more quickly to product innovation signals and opportunities.
